DESTINI Annual Report 2020

APRIL 2015 Destini acquired Land Auto Technology Sdn Bhd, which is in the business of motor vehicle, motor accessories and spare part trading and distributorship. JUNE 2015 • Destini acquired an 80% stake in Safeair Technical Sdn Bhd (“SAT”), a company that provides Line Maintenance services for commercial airlines in local airports. • Destini Aviation Sdn Bhd (“DASB”) entered into a joint venture agreement with UK- based Avia Technique Limited to establish a new joint venture company called Destini Avia Technique Sdn Bhd (“DAT”). DAT was incorporated to carry on the provision of inspection, repair and overhaul services for commercial air craft components. SEPTEMBER 2015 Destini acquired the remaining 49% stake it did not own in Vanguard, making the lifeboat maker a wholly-owned subsidiary of the Group. DECEMBER 2015 The Group acquired Destini Shipbuilding & Engineering Sdn Bhd (“DSBE”) to enable it to fabricate six 44.25-meter New Generation Patrol Craft (“NGPC”) worth RM381.30 million for the Malaysian Maritime Enforcement Agency (“MMEA”). MARCH 2016 Vanguard receives contract to supply eight Self- Propelled Hyberbaric Lifeboats to UK-based JFD APRIL 2016 Destini Prima Sdn Bhd (“DPSB”) entered into a Memorandum of Understanding with Advanced Military Maintenance, Repair and Overhaul Centre (“AMMROC”) L.L.C. to form a strategic alliance for the provision of MRO on aircraft escape systems. JUNE 2016 SERT accepted its first rail related award from the Ministry of Transport for the design, manufacture, supply, delivery, testing and commissioning of new motor trolley and road rail vehicle for Keretapi Tanah Melayu Berhad (“KTMB”) worth RM62 million. SEPTEMBER 2016 TF Corp Pte Ltd subscribed 60% shares in IMES Marine Safety Systems Limited, the company currently known as Destini Marine Safety Solutions Ltd. The company is principally in the business of inspection, testing, repair and maintenance of marine safety systems such as lifeboats and its components. OCTOBER 2016 Destini entered into a JointVentureAgreementwith THHeavy Engineering Berhad (“THHE”) to establish an unincorporated joint venture to procure the award for the supply, delivery, testing and commissioning of three 80-meter Offshore Patrol Vessels (“OPV”) for the MMEA. NOVEMBER 2016 DSBEandTHHE’swholly-ownedsubsidiaryTHHEFabricators Sdn Bhd formed an incorporated joint venture company, Gigih Integrasi Sdn Bhd to undertake the fabrication of the three OPV’s. Gigih Integrasi Sdn Bhd is now known as THHE Destini Sdn Bhd. DECEMBER 2016 The Group secured a three-year contract extension to provide MRO services and to supply safety and survival related equipment to the Royal Malaysian Airforce for RM98.20 million. JANUARY 2017 THHEDestiniSdnBhd, a51:49 jointventurecompanybetween THHE and Destini secured a contract worth RM738.9 million for the supply, delivery, testing and commissioning of three OPV’s for the MMEA.
